Ivermectin Tablet
Ivermectin is an antiparasitic medicine approved for the treatment of a variety of parasitic infections in humans. It is commonly prescribed to treat infections caused by certain parasitic worms and other parasites, helping eliminate the infection and relieve associated symptoms.
Uses of Ivermectin
- Treatment of intestinal strongyloidiasis
- Treatment of onchocerciasis (river blindness)
- Treatment of certain parasitic worm infections
- Treatment of scabies and other parasitic skin infections, when prescribed by a healthcare professional
How Ivermectin Works
Ivermectin belongs to a class of medicines known as antiparasitic agents. It works by binding to the nerve and muscle cells of parasites, causing paralysis and death of the parasites. This helps stop the infection from spreading and allows the body to eliminate the parasites naturally.

Research Information
Laboratory studies have shown that ivermectin has antiviral activity against certain RNA and DNA viruses, including dengue, Zika, and yellow fever viruses. However, these findings are primarily based on laboratory research, and ivermectin is not approved as an antiviral treatment for these infections. Its use should be limited to approved medical indications unless otherwise advised by a qualified healthcare professional.
